Guidance for Selecting Appropriate Footwear for Young Skaters

The following guidance aims to offer objective, useful advice for individuals seeking to purchase ice skates specifically designed for very young children learning the fundamentals of figure skating. Adherence to these recommendations can contribute to safety and optimal learning outcomes.

Tip 1: Prioritize Ankle Support: Rigidity in the ankle area is paramount. Examine the boot’s construction to ensure it provides firm lateral and medial support, preventing ankle roll and reducing the risk of injury. A poorly supported ankle can hinder balance and control.

Tip 2: Evaluate Blade Quality: The blade’s material and construction directly impact performance. Seek blades crafted from high-carbon steel, known for its durability and edge retention. Avoid blades that exhibit visible imperfections or inconsistencies in their grind.

Tip 3: Consider Boot Fit: A snug, comfortable fit is essential. Boots should conform closely to the child’s foot without restricting circulation. Ensure adequate room for toe movement while preventing excessive slippage within the boot. Ill-fitting skates can cause blisters and discomfort, impeding progress.

Tip 4: Examine Closure System: The closure mechanism must securely fasten the boot to the foot. Laces, buckles, or a combination thereof should be adjustable to accommodate varying foot volumes and provide a customized fit. Inferior closure systems can lead to loosening during use, compromising safety.

Tip 5: Assess Blade Attachment: The method by which the blade is affixed to the boot influences stability. Look for secure, robust attachment points, ideally with multiple rivets or screws. Weak blade attachments can result in blade detachment, posing a significant hazard.

Tip 6: Professional Fitting Recommended: Whenever feasible, seek guidance from a qualified skate technician or retailer specializing in ice skating equipment. A professional fitting ensures optimal boot selection and blade alignment.

By carefully considering these factors, individuals can make informed decisions, selecting appropriate footwear that supports safe and effective skill development in young figure skaters.

1. Ankle Stability

1. Ankle Stability, Figure

Ankle stability is paramount in ice skates for toddlers embarking on figure skating. Given their developing motor skills and inherent instability, appropriate ankle support directly impacts both safety and the acquisition of fundamental skating techniques.

  • Lateral Support and Injury Prevention

    Insufficient lateral support in the ankle area can lead to ankle roll, increasing the risk of sprains and other injuries. Stiff, reinforced boot construction minimizes excessive ankle movement, providing a stable platform for learning basic maneuvers. For instance, a toddler attempting a simple glide may experience ankle instability if the skate lacks adequate support, potentially leading to a fall.

  • Enhanced Balance and Control

    Stable ankles facilitate improved balance and control on the ice. By limiting unwanted ankle flexion and extension, the skater can more effectively maintain an upright posture and execute movements with greater precision. Consider a toddler attempting a forward swizzle; proper ankle support allows for controlled leg movement and prevents uncontrolled wobbling.

  • Efficient Power Transfer

    Ankle stability contributes to efficient transfer of power from the legs to the blades. Energy is not dissipated through excessive ankle movement but is instead directed towards propelling the skater forward or executing turns. Imagine a toddler trying to build momentum for a simple jump; a stable ankle allows for a more forceful and coordinated push-off.

  • Development of Proper Technique

    Adequate ankle support fosters the development of correct skating technique from the outset. By promoting proper alignment of the foot, ankle, and leg, the skater can establish a solid foundation for more advanced skills. A toddler who consistently relies on incorrect ankle positioning due to inadequate support may develop compensatory movement patterns that hinder future progress.

2. Blade Material

2. Blade Material, Figure

The material composition of the blade on ice skates significantly influences the performance and safety of toddler models. The selection of appropriate blade materials directly impacts edge control, glide efficiency, and overall durability, all critical factors for young skaters learning fundamental skills.

  • Carbon Steel Composition

    High-carbon steel is a common material due to its ability to maintain a sharp edge. The hardness of the steel allows for precise carving and control on the ice, essential for executing basic figure skating elements. Inadequate carbon content results in blades that dull quickly, increasing the effort required for maneuvering and potentially leading to instability. For example, a blade lacking sufficient carbon may exhibit premature wear during simple forward crossovers, hindering the child’s progress.

  • Tempering and Hardness

    The tempering process used during blade manufacturing affects the steel’s hardness and resistance to deformation. Properly tempered blades maintain their shape and edge profile under the stresses of skating. Untempered or improperly tempered steel is prone to bending or chipping, compromising performance and increasing the risk of accidents. Consider a scenario where a toddler is attempting a small jump; a blade that loses its edge due to inadequate tempering could cause a loss of control upon landing.

  • Rust Resistance and Maintenance

    Blade material should exhibit a degree of rust resistance to mitigate corrosion from moisture exposure. Even with diligent drying, residual moisture can lead to rust formation, degrading the blade’s surface and diminishing its performance. Certain alloys and surface treatments enhance rust resistance, prolonging the blade’s lifespan. For instance, neglecting to dry the blades after each use can result in rust, making it harder for the toddler to maintain a consistent edge during practice.

  • Blade Finish and Glide Efficiency

    The surface finish of the blade influences its interaction with the ice, affecting glide efficiency. A smooth, polished surface reduces friction, allowing for effortless gliding and improved speed control. Rough or uneven surfaces increase friction, requiring more effort to maintain momentum. Imagine a toddler learning to glide forward; a poorly finished blade would impede their progress, making it harder to maintain balance and speed.

Therefore, the material used in the construction of blades dictates performance. Prioritizing high-quality blades made from appropriate materials supports safe and effective skill development in young figure skaters.

3. Proper Fit

3. Proper Fit, Figure

The correct fit of ice skates is a critical determinant of safety, comfort, and skill development for toddlers learning figure skating. Ill-fitting skates can impede progress, cause discomfort, and increase the risk of injury. The following points detail specific aspects of proper fit and their implications for young skaters.

  • Ankle Support Alignment

    A correctly fitted skate ensures the ankle is properly aligned and supported within the boot. The heel should be firmly seated in the heel cup, and the ankle should be snug without being excessively tight. Misalignment or insufficient support can lead to ankle instability, increasing the risk of sprains and hindering balance. As an example, if a toddler’s heel lifts within the boot during skating, it indicates an improper fit and compromised ankle support.

  • Toe Box Space and Circulation

    Adequate space in the toe box is essential for maintaining proper circulation and preventing discomfort. Toes should be able to wiggle slightly without being cramped. Overly tight skates restrict blood flow, causing numbness and potentially leading to blisters or frostbite. Conversely, excessive space allows the foot to slide, reducing control and increasing the risk of falls. A simple test involves ensuring the child can comfortably flex their toes within the skate while standing.

  • Length and Width Matching

    Skate length and width must correspond to the child’s foot dimensions. Overly long skates compromise control, as the foot moves excessively within the boot. Narrow skates compress the foot, causing pain and restricting circulation. Proper measurement of foot length and width using a Brannock device is essential for accurate sizing. A well-fitted skate will conform snugly to the foot’s contours without creating pressure points.

  • Closure System Adjustment

    The closure system, whether laces, buckles, or a combination, must be properly adjusted to provide a secure and customizable fit. Laces should be tightened evenly, ensuring the foot is firmly held in place without restricting movement. Buckles should be adjusted to prevent slippage. A poorly adjusted closure system can lead to instability and reduce the skater’s ability to control the skates. Consistent checking and adjustment of the closure system are necessary to maintain a proper fit as the child’s foot grows.

5. Maintenance

5. Maintenance, Figure

Consistent maintenance is essential for preserving the performance and extending the lifespan of ice skates designed for toddlers. Neglecting proper upkeep can compromise safety, reduce efficiency, and ultimately necessitate premature replacement of the equipment.

  • Blade Drying and Rust Prevention

    Post-use drying of the blades is crucial for preventing rust formation. Residual moisture, if left unattended, can lead to corrosion that degrades the blade’s surface and impairs its edge. Corrosion compromises the blade’s integrity and requires more frequent sharpening. Toddler skates, frequently subjected to humid environments, are particularly vulnerable. For instance, even a thin layer of rust can significantly reduce a blade’s gliding efficiency. Drying blades with a clean, absorbent cloth immediately after each use mitigates this risk.

  • Blade Sharpening Frequency

    Regular blade sharpening is necessary to maintain a clean, defined edge that provides adequate grip on the ice. The frequency of sharpening depends on usage intensity and ice conditions. Dull blades require more effort to control and can increase the risk of falls. Examining the blade’s edge visually and feeling it gently with a fingernail can help determine when sharpening is needed. A toddler struggling to maintain balance may be experiencing difficulty due to dull blades.

  • Boot Cleaning and Storage

    Cleaning the skate boots regularly prevents the accumulation of dirt and moisture, which can degrade the boot material and lead to odor. Wiping down the boots with a damp cloth and mild soap removes surface contaminants. Proper storage in a dry, ventilated area prevents mold growth and extends the boot’s lifespan. Storage in a skate bag without adequate ventilation can create a breeding ground for bacteria.

  • Fastener Inspection and Replacement

    Closures such as laces, buckles, and straps should be regularly inspected for wear and tear. Damaged fasteners compromise the skate’s fit and stability. Replacing worn or broken components ensures a secure and reliable closure. For example, frayed laces or cracked buckles should be replaced immediately to prevent mid-skate failures.

Frequently Asked Questions

The following questions address common concerns and provide informative answers regarding ice skates specifically designed for toddlers learning figure skating. These answers aim to provide objective and useful guidance.

Question 1: At what age is a child typically ready for dedicated ice skates?

While individual development varies, children generally possess the necessary coordination and leg strength for dedicated ice skates around the age of three. This age serves as a guideline, and parental assessment of the child’s physical capabilities remains crucial.

Question 2: How important is professional fitting when purchasing these specialized skates?

Professional fitting is highly recommended. A qualified skate technician can accurately assess foot size and shape, ensuring proper boot fit and blade alignment. This minimizes the risk of discomfort, injury, and improper technique development.

Question 3: What are the key indicators of a properly fitted skate boot?

Key indicators include a snug fit around the ankle, adequate toe room allowing for slight wiggle, and the absence of pressure points or slippage within the boot during movement. The heel should be firmly seated in the heel cup.

Question 4: What blade attributes are most important in toddler figure skates?

Blade material, hardness, and edge quality are critical. High-carbon steel blades, properly tempered and sharpened, provide the necessary edge control and glide efficiency for learning basic skating skills. Inspect for rust resistance as well.

Question 5: How frequently should the blades be sharpened on toddler figure skates?

Sharpening frequency depends on usage and ice conditions. Generally, blades should be sharpened every 10-20 hours of ice time, or when a noticeable decrease in edge grip is observed. Professional sharpening is recommended to maintain correct blade geometry.

Question 6: What safety precautions are essential when using these skates?

Essential precautions include wearing appropriate protective gear, such as a helmet, knee pads, and elbow pads. Ensuring a secure closure of the skates and skating only on designated ice surfaces are also crucial safety measures.
